Output f356a4ae17c7678a1dd1645df9e77ed4a62fe68519d4c2484e206f8c27e540b8:0

value
300000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f374a7449ecdee8cee86c44d5a8c8e188588c4 OP_EQUAL
address
3BMEXHN85ALWDdwuF39Bb6kZPLN9LM8pKW
transaction
f356a4ae17c7678a1dd1645df9e77ed4a62fe68519d4c2484e206f8c27e540b8
confirmations
405737
spent
true